Promotion of Reading

Reading is a central pillar of our English education journey.

In Primary One, students begin with phonics and engaging children’s stories, developing core reading abilities in a fun and imaginative way. As they advance, students explore various reading programmes and literary genres across grade levels. By promoting a "Reading to Learn" mindset, independent learning is encouraged, and it helps foster a lifelong passion for reading.

 

      

 

Learning Support and Enrichment

Recognizing that every learner is different, we adapt our teaching to meet individual needs and strengths.

Selected grade levels offer small-group instruction to support students who benefit from small group setting. For more capable learners, enrichment activities are provided—including drama, puppetry, and reading clubs—to nurture creativity and language fluency. These personalized learning opportunities help each student flourish and reach their full potential.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Global Exposure

English is a global language that connects people across cultures and communities.

Our Global Campus Programme expands students’ worldviews by linking them with peers in countries such as Finland, Australia, the United States, New Zealand, and Singapore. Through our partnership with YMCA, German interns join in the school annually, bringing rich cultural exchange to our English programmes. Moreover, the Summer Programme for Immersion in Communicative English (SPICE) camp offers immersive experiences where students apply their English skills in authentic and cross-cultural settings.
